Rick: I agree with Norinel. Many scum will play extra-cautiously or try to appear like they are the most pro-town player to ever play a game of mafia. Other scum throw caution to the wind and try and stir up the game. Some pay attention, some don't. There really is no magic formula to say "Scum behave
this
way".

Ufortunately I haven't been in enough games with Mr G to be able to read his style. And I haven't seen him in action as scum yet {as far as I'm aware). I know that he is playing this game differently than another that I'm in with him.

I don't really buy his explanation that he has no clue... He's not a newbie, and if he were town I would think he would have
some
suspicions. I'm left with the conclusion that he's either not very interested in this game, or he's mafia.

Norinel: The only person I am 90% sure isn't the cop is you. Asking the cop to come out could be the cop's way of trying to foil a possible mafia counter-claim, or they may be trying to appear not to be the cop in the hopes that they can live through another night.
